The world of basketball is evolving, and the rise of women's basketball is at the forefront of this transformation. The WNBA has become a beacon of hope and inspiration for many, showcasing remarkable talent and resilience. In this article, we celebrate some of the incredible stories that define women’s basketball today.
Stars like Sue Bird and Maya Moore have not only excelled on the court but also used their platforms for social change. Their influence stretches beyond basketball, inspiring future generations to pursue their dreams.
Grassroots programs are vital for nurturing young female talent. Initiatives that promote access to basketball for girls are pivotal in building a strong foundation for the sport's future.
The WNBA has seen an increase in viewership and attendance, reflecting a growing interest in women's sports. The league's expansion into new markets has also contributed to its popularity, allowing fans to connect with athletes and their journeys.
With the rise of the WNBA, college basketball has become a stepping stone for future stars. Athletes like Caitlin Clark are capturing attention with their skills and sportsmanship, drawing in fans and paving the way for a bright future.
Despite facing challenges, female athletes have shown incredible resilience. The dedication seen in the WNBA is a testament to the hard work and commitment these players bring to the sport.
As women's basketball continues to rise, the stories of perseverance and success will inspire many. The WNBA is not just a league; it’s a movement that encourages young girls to embrace their passions and chase their dreams.
